The reflection about the line $x + y = 0$ of the inverse function $f^{-1}(x)$ of a function $f(x)$ is:
Step-by-Step Solution
Key Concept: Reflection about the line x + y = 0 (or y = -x) swaps coordinates and negates them: point (a, b) maps to (-b, -a). For the inverse function f⁻¹(x), if (x, y) lies on its graph, then (-y, -x) lies on the reflected graph, yielding the transformation y = -f(-x).
